The Foundational Role of Nutrition in Physical Health
Your body is a complex machine, and the fuel you put into it directly affects its performance and longevity. A healthy diet provides the essential macronutrients (carbohydrates, proteins, and fats) and micronutrients (vitamins and minerals) that your body needs to grow, repair, and function optimally. In contrast, a poor diet can lead to deficiencies, inflammation, and chronic health issues that severely undermine physical wellbeing. The link is not a simple cause and effect; rather, it is a continuous, symbiotic cycle where proper nutrition enables peak physical function, which in turn motivates and enables further healthy habits.
How Macronutrients Power Your Body
Macronutrients are the energy providers and structural components of your diet. Their balance is critical for maintaining physical health.
- Carbohydrates: The body's primary and most efficient energy source. Found in fruits, vegetables, and whole grains, they fuel muscle activity during exercise and supply the brain with energy. Complex carbohydrates, in particular, provide sustained energy release, preventing the energy crashes associated with simple sugars.
- Proteins: The building blocks of muscle, skin, bone, and connective tissue. Protein is vital for repairing tissue damage from physical activity and is crucial for immune system function. Sources include lean meats, fish, eggs, dairy, and legumes.
- Fats: Essential for hormone production, nutrient absorption (vitamins A, D, E, and K), and providing a concentrated energy source. Healthy fats, like those found in avocados, nuts, and fish, are critical for heart health and reducing inflammation.
Micronutrients: The Regulators of Bodily Function
Though needed in smaller amounts, vitamins and minerals are indispensable catalysts for countless bodily processes. A deficiency in even one micronutrient can have cascading negative effects on physical wellbeing.
- Immune System: Vitamins C, D, and E, along with Zinc, are key to strengthening your immune response, helping you fight off infections and stay healthy.
- Bone Strength: Calcium and Vitamin D work together to build and maintain strong bones, reducing the risk of conditions like osteoporosis later in life.
- Cellular Function: Minerals such as iron are vital for producing red blood cells that transport oxygen throughout the body, directly impacting energy levels and physical performance.
The Impact of Diet on Athletic Performance and Recovery
For athletes and fitness enthusiasts, the relationship between diet and physical performance is a science in itself. A properly fueled body can train harder, for longer, and recover more quickly.
- Pre-Workout Nutrition: Eating a high-carbohydrate meal 3-4 hours before exercise ensures adequate glycogen stores, the fuel for intense activity.
- Intra-Workout Hydration: For prolonged exercise (over 60 minutes), consuming carbohydrates and electrolytes during the session can maintain blood glucose levels and delay fatigue. Proper hydration is vital to avoid a decline in performance.
- Post-Workout Recovery: The period immediately following exercise is crucial for recovery. A combination of high-glycemic carbohydrates and quality protein helps to replenish muscle glycogen stores and repair muscle tissue efficiently.
Chronic Disease Prevention through Healthy Eating
Beyond immediate physical performance, a healthy diet is one of the most powerful tools for preventing chronic noncommunicable diseases (NCDs). Statistics show that a large percentage of deaths from heart disease, stroke, and type 2 diabetes could be prevented with better nutrition.
| Health Outcome | Impact of Healthy Diet | Impact of Unhealthy Diet |
|---|---|---|
| Heart Disease Risk | Significantly reduced by diets rich in fruits, vegetables, and unsaturated fats. | Increased by high intake of saturated fats, trans fats, and excess sodium. |
| Type 2 Diabetes Risk | Lowered by a balanced intake of fiber and whole grains that regulate blood sugar. | Increased by high consumption of free sugars and refined carbohydrates. |
| Inflammation Levels | Decreased by anti-inflammatory foods like omega-3 rich fish, nuts, and green vegetables. | Increased by processed foods, excess sugar, and trans fats, leading to systemic stress. |
| Weight Management | Supports maintaining a healthy weight, which reduces the burden on joints and organs. | Poor habits contribute to obesity, increasing the risk of multiple health problems. |
Gut Health: The Inner Foundation of Physical Wellbeing
The state of your gut microbiome is a key indicator of overall physical health. A balanced, high-fiber diet promotes the growth of beneficial gut bacteria. This diverse and healthy gut flora is linked to improved digestion, enhanced nutrient absorption, a stronger immune system, and reduced inflammation throughout the body. Conversely, a diet high in processed foods and sugar can disrupt this delicate ecosystem, leading to digestive issues and systemic inflammation. A healthy gut is, therefore, a fundamental component of physical wellness.
